Ant existence throughout Canberra typically captures newcomers off guard, especially those who believe the cooler, inland environment must mean less bug hassles compared to the nation's tropical zones. In fact, ant management has ended up being a routine requirement for numerous local homes, as the location's clayey soils and pronounced seasonal modifications provide ideal habitats for a variety of sturdy ant species that settle near houses. Black home ants, seaside brown ants, and occasional bull ant nests appear in neighborhoods varying from Belconnen to Tuggeranong, often constructing nests beneath walkways, along foundation seams, or within wall voids where heat remains. The significance of ant control in Canberra lies in the fact that these colonies can remain undetected for weeks or months, just revealing themselves when a path emerges across a kitchen area counter top-- already the nest is typically well‑established and more difficult to eliminate.
An often‑missed aspect click here is the way Canberra's clay‑rich soil, which swells and diminishes with moisture, in fact assists in ants in building dependable underground paths. When the earth expands and contracts throughout damp and droughts, small fissures appear along the edges of pieces and garden beds, offering ants with hassle-free entranceways into subfloor areas and wall spaces. This explains why Ant Control Canberra services usually target both the perimeter and soil‑level gain access to points, not just the pests spotted inside. Simply spraying the noticeable trails may offer momentary relief, but the hidden colony below the ground remains intact, prepared to launch fresh foraging paths within days.
Canberra's cold winter seasons and its hot, dry summertimes affect ant activity in manner ins which impact when treatments should be applied. In the cooler period, nests usually move deeper underground or into insulated wall cavities, making them harder to identify while they stay active. As spring temperature levels climb, foraging activity spikes drastically, and this is when Ant Control Canberra professionals receive the most service requests. Applying treatment to nests prior to this seasonal boom-- rather than waiting up until ants have actually already gotten into kitchens or laundries-- normally yields far remarkable long‑term results. A strategically timed Ant Control Canberra plan leverages this seasonal insight to target nests while they are still broadening, instead of after a problem has ended up being developed.
The recent surge in housing projects throughout the ACT brings its own set of difficulties. When subdivisions are developed on unblemished bushland or previous grazing fields, building and construction typically interferes with existing ant nests, requiring the pests to move to neighboring homes and gardens looking for brand-new habitats. Residents of these newer areas regularly see ant problems within the very first year or two after moving in, which can appear puzzling offered the recentness of their homes. This pattern is another reason that Ant Control Canberra professionals promote for timely action, as a newly developed house on disturbed soil is typically more vulnerable to colonisation than an older residential or commercial property surrounded by an established garden ecosystem.

Successful management copyrights on properly determining the ant species, pinpointing the nest instead of merely dealing with the noticeable course, and using bait methods that let the insects carry the toxin back to the nest. Due to the fact that Canberra's soil and climate are particularly beneficial for ant nests, constant tracking beats a single‑time treatment for trustworthy protection. Homeowners who tackle the problem at its root, instead of simply chasing the trails as they appear, typically see far less repeat invasions throughout the year.
